Regular upkeep involves a professional inspection to clear debris from gutters, check for loose flashing, and spot small cracks before they turn into leaks. You should schedule this annually or after major storms to extend your roof's lifespan. Proactive care helps you avoid expensive emergency repairs later. What are the best single-ply roofing membrane options for Seattle's climate?

For Seattle homes, licensed pros often recommend TPO (Thermoplastic Polyolefin) or EPDM (Ethylene Propylene Diene Monomer) for single-ply roofing membranes. TPO offers excellent reflectivity and is resistant to UV rays and punctures, while EPDM provides superior flexibility and durability in varying temperatures. Both materials are well-suited to handle Seattle's consistent moisture and temperature fluctuations, ensuring a long-lasting and watertight roof. The selection depends on specific structural and budget considerations.

When should a Seattle homeowner consider a full roof replacement over a repair?

In Seattle, if your roof has widespread damage, multiple leaks, or is nearing the end of its typical lifespan, a full replacement is often more cost-effective than continuous repairs. Licensed pros will assess the age and condition of your existing shingles or membrane, checking for extensive granule loss, curling, or significant structural deck issues. A replacement ensures you get a new, warrantied system designed to withstand the Pacific Northwest's weather for decades. It’s a proactive investment in your home’s protection.
